Output 4550863617f554a065aeff7a605c6e28131816fb9fd5d45527fa1d998375fc9b:2

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7abda73064bf266d8103cc7457d6ff417da00e25 OP_EQUAL
address
3Ct1ZGrkyFkQdqqPmDZYgezCRedA5f9q7A
transaction
4550863617f554a065aeff7a605c6e28131816fb9fd5d45527fa1d998375fc9b
confirmations
510344
spent
true